Transaction 3580987cb5061a275d83327f64ce6269386e79816cc5c2ed231ba2921de6d6d2

2 Input
2 Outputs
  • 3580987cb5061a275d83327f64ce6269386e79816cc5c2ed231ba2921de6d6d2:0
  • value  552481
    address  3BzAhD9MsGRk62nAaoJx6XA5BLiPYUKRQs
  • 3580987cb5061a275d83327f64ce6269386e79816cc5c2ed231ba2921de6d6d2:1
  • value  21555
    address  bc1qhkhlxuxnkhymkj7wn0ae2qy9lch8urtgseylzt